About This Opportunity
The Allen Lane Foundation's Young People's Programme supports children and young people aged 12-21 who are vulnerable, socially excluded or marginalised. The programme focuses on those who are persistently absent from school, leaving school with no qualifications, and children and young people in or leaving care. The Foundation aims to support work to help young people who are experiencing or may have already suffered significant issues within their lives and who may 'fall through the cracks' without targeted support. The programme prioritises those aged 12-21 whose experiences can be hidden or less well known, and whose voices are often erased or ignored. Eligible projects may include pro-active youth clubs, activities for disaffected young people, or employment opportunities or experience which help young people to find structure. The Foundation also supports organisations that focus on: young people within the criminal justice system or those at risk of offending; looked after children or care leavers; those with significant mental health concerns or complex needs; young people who have been traumatised by challenging family backgrounds, neglect, violence or abuse; those that have fallen through the gaps in care and/or education; those already affected by, or vulnerable to, exploitation; or whose experiences could seriously impact their transition into adulthood. The Foundation considers both core or project funding of organisations whose work aligns with the aim of the programme. They do not aim to fund general youth provision or work that takes place in schools. Past grants have included funding for a crisis drop-in for young people who have been sexually abused, mental health workers running young people's groups, employability skills workshops for young female care leavers, and drama and arts projects for young people with a history of offending.
